W488 WPO is a 2000 Cagiva Planet in Yellow with a 125c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 12 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 50%.
Across all 2000 Cagiva Planet models, the average MOT pass rate is 73.4% with a typical mileage of 15,390 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Cagiva Planet fails its MOT is stop lamp does not illuminate immediately a brake applies, accounting for 57 recorded failures. If you're considering buying W488 WPO,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Cagiva Planet typically stays on UK roads for around 28 years. At 26 years old, this Cagiva Planet is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
